Output ec529f3a137479042565c159d111fca4f8dfa889a52975b140a52a2859d64d28:0

value
6609696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a09f7d909fa0027f9c23471a20ec58850f93f7c6 OP_EQUAL
address
3GLK6q6P8s1XPX2C5PdbkhXf5CxKQYHjqd
transaction
ec529f3a137479042565c159d111fca4f8dfa889a52975b140a52a2859d64d28
spent
true